WebMar 29, 2024 · A large scent gland located just below the tail and surrounding the anus is used to leave olfactory messages for other pandas. The gland is rubbed against trees, rocks, and clumps of grass, with scent conveying information on identity, sex, and possibly social status of the marking individual. WebRed pandas are generally quiet, but subtle vocalizations—such as squeals, twitters and huff-quacks—can be heard at close proximity. Outside of mothers and their infants, pandas tend to be solitary animals, but they communicate with each other in two ways: scent and vocalization.
